Shikhar Dhawan has been the all time leader in the list of most fours in IPL. One of the finest left handed batters in India, Dhawan is known for his ground strokes and his dominance on the backfoot. In the IPL, Dhawan has played for MI, SRH, DC and PBKS. Playing alongside opening partners such as David Warner in SRH allowed Dhawan to keep rotating the strike and hit bad balls to the boundary while Warner took on the bowlers in the powerplay. In 222 matches, Dhawan has made 5784 runs at a strike rate of 127.14.

David Warner has been one of the most consistent batters in the IPL. This is evident with his stats, Warner in just 184 matches has scored 6565 runs at an average of 40.52 and the strike rate of 139.77. Comparing his stats to other players in this list, Warner is in a different league. From 2014-2021, Warner had been a backbone to SRH’s batting, and one of the main factors behind their victory in 2016.

If there is a batter who deals in fours and sixes, it has to be Rohit Sharma. Known as one of the greatest timers of the ball, Sharma’s name in this list is the most expected one. The elegance of Rohit Sharma makes him one of the fan favourites to watch. But the demeanour of hitting boundaries and risky batting has backfired at Sharma numerous times. This is very evident with his stats. Sharma is the second highest scorer in IPL history with 6686 runs but these just come at an average of 29.72.
Suresh Raina came across as the first batsman who mastered the IPL batting. Often known as “Mr IPL”, Raina had been part of CSK since 2008. With time he became the franchise’s most dependable batter coming at no. 3. The left handed batter is a great player who can take on spin bowlers which was a great advantage for CSK who plays their home matches at Chepauk, infamously slow turning track.
